Mentoring and advice

At Deafinitely Theatre we provide free advice, mentoring and support every year to both individuals and organisations.

We offer mentoring and advice on things like; the DWP’s Access to Work scheme, the process of working with interpreters as both an individual artist or as an organisation, BSL in performance, fundraising, budgeting and theatre careers to name a few!

Access to Work

Every year we support deaf young people in the workplace, offering paid internships and various other job roles and employment opportunities for the deaf community.

We mentor and advise our interns and other deaf young beneficiaries on how to apply for an Access to Work budget, training them on the support they are entitled to claim throughout their working life.

We provide a safe environment to learn the process and support our alumni long after they leave our employment.
